Types of Corrections We Handle
We recognize different levels of errors, including:
- Minor errors: spelling mistakes, grammatical issues, formatting problems
- Factual errors: incorrect names, dates, figures, locations, or statements
- Contextual errors: misleading presentation or lack of important clarification
- Serious errors: information that significantly alters the understanding of a story
Each type is reviewed and corrected according to its impact.
How We Correct Errors
When an error is confirmed, we take the following steps:
- The incorrect information is corrected as quickly as possible.
- A clear correction note is added to the article where necessary.
- The correction includes what was wrong and what has been changed.
- The article timestamp is updated to reflect the correction.
We do not quietly change major factual errors without disclosure. Transparency matters to us.
